This video tutorial by Marta covers the use of conditionals in English. It explains the zero, first, second, and third conditionals with examples and usage scenarios. The video aims to help learners understand when and how to use each conditional correctly, enhancing both writing and speaking skills. It also provides advice on using the second conditional for giving advice and explores the third conditional for expressing past regrets.
